相关文章
mysql字段名批量大小写转换
module_name varchar(30) COLLATE utf8mb4_bin DEFAULT NULL COMMENT ‘生成模块名’,
business_name varchar(30) COLLATE utf8mb4_bin DEFAULT NULL COMMENT ‘生成业务名’,
function_name varchar(50) COLLATE utf8mb4_bin DEFAULT NULL COMMENT ‘生成功能名’,
functi…
建站知识
2025/3/2 22:45:54
88.[4]攻防世界 web php_rce
之前做过,回顾(看了眼之前的wp,跟没做过一样) 属于远程命令执行漏洞
在 PHP 里,system()、exec()、shell_exec()、反引号()等都可用于执行系统命令。
直接访问index.php没效果 index.php?sindex/think\a…
建站知识
2025/2/22 5:42:24
3 [通用GITHUB投毒免杀工具安装木马攻击活动的详细分析]
前言概述
通过github投毒的攻击事件之前发生过不少,笔者此前也分析过好几例,有些网友也给笔者发过一些相关的攻击样本,大家从网上下载的安全工具或免杀工具一定不要随便在自己机器上运行,很有可能这些工具就自带后门木马…
建站知识
2025/3/5 3:53:45
OpenAI发布最新推理模型o3-mini
OpenAI于周五推出了新的AI"推理"模型o3-mini,这是该公司o系列推理模型家族的最新成员。
OpenAI此前在12月份就预告过这个模型,同时还展示了一个能力更强的系统o3。此次发布恰逢OpenAI面临诸多机遇与挑战的关键时刻。
目前,OpenAI…
建站知识
2025/2/20 11:51:26
为何 git 默认是 master分支,而github默认是main分支(DeepSeek问答)
为何 git 默认是 master分支,而github默认是main分支
Git 和 GitHub 在默认分支名称上的差异源于历史背景和社会因素的变化。
Git 的 master 分支 历史原因:Git 由 Linus Torvalds 于 2005 年创建,最初使用 master 作为默认分支名称&#x…
建站知识
2025/3/5 7:55:47
面试题整理:Java多线程(二)多线程、死锁、乐观锁悲观锁、线程池
文章目录 线程1. ⭐什么是线程和进程?区别和联系?2. 堆和方法区是什么?3. 如何创建线程?4. ⭐线程的生命周期和状态有什么?5. 什么是线程上下文切换?6. Thread.sleep()和Object.wait()的异同点?7. 直接调用…
建站知识
2025/2/20 19:21:38
攻防世界_Web_php_unserialize(绕过php反序列/绕过wakeup函数/代码审计)
php代码审计
Demo类的魔术函数
__construct() 函数,当类新建对象的时候会执行。例如,$x new Demo(要传给函数的值)__destruct() 函数,当对象销毁后会调用。新建对象后,先执行__construct() 函数,等所有函数执行完后…
建站知识
2025/2/23 9:51:53
< 自用文儿 制作 (自签名) 证书脚本 > script: certificate-generator.sh (分享)
# Created by Dave on 1Feb.2025
原因:
手机浏览器不能解析 NAS 主机名,如果用 DNS 就要变得太复杂。改回用 IP 方式来打开 Navigator 主页上面这些在 docker 上面运行的 20来个 web apps 应该是最优解。
觉得证书,还会再生成的࿰…
建站知识
2025/2/28 1:56:02